Force PRO Confirms Arrest Of Rivers Cops Assaulting Man In Viral Videos

Force Public Relations Officer, CSP Olumuyiwa Adejobi, has disclosed the arrest of the police officers who were seen in a viral video shared on social media assaulting a man in the Emohua area of Port Harcourt, Rivers State.

He made this known on his Twitter handle on Tuesday.

Sharing photos of the three men, he said, “Inspector Adejoh Siaka; Inspector Friday Obaka, and Sgt. Ndiwa Kpuebari from Rivers State. These are the men who slapped a man on the road in Rivers. They reported at the Force Headquarters today. Trial will soon commence. We will update you as soon as possible. Thanks.”
